The formation of industrial and financial, scientific, educational, informational, transportation, social and, of course, the innovation infrastructure is one of the fundamental requirements dictated by the strategy of modernization. The article discusses the prospects and priorities of the state innovation policy in the Republic of Tatarstan. In this regard, the development of innovation system of the republic is at very favorable scenario, in which, even now with a high degree of certainty we can state that these processes are included in the final phase. It is concluded that the transition to innovation economy determines the need to address such problems as strengthening the rule of law, reducing administrative barriers, the establishment of a civilized market of technology, the legal protection of results of intellectual labor, harmonization of legal and regulatory framework.
